Buffoon

Buffoon noun - A comically dressed performer (as at a circus) who entertains with playful tricks and ridiculous behavior.
Usage example: the children at the birthday party giggled at the buffoon's silly tricks

Gagman

Gagman noun - A person (as a writer) noted for or specializing in humor.
Usage example: politicians with no talent for humor often hire gagmen to write jokes for them
